So I went directly to delete the driver in the system32 using right clic on your device on the Device Manager, Properties, Drivers and Details on drivers. I found two drivers that were used for this device the C:WindowsSystem32driversvwifibus.sys from Windows and the C:WindowsSystem32driversrtwlanuoldIC.sys from Realtek. Modifing my access in order to delete the last driver correctly (modified the owner: TrustInstaller to Yourself and change the permissions of Yourself on this file) (make sure you keep a copy on your desktop or somewhere) I managed to delete the Realtek driver in order to force install the TP-Link driver for Windows 8.1.
